1,獲取返回表declare@sqlvarchar(1000)set@sql=N'select*fromStudent'--exec(@sql)createtable#S(#SStudentIDint--#S表結構和Student一致)insertinto#Sexec(@sql)--把返回的結果報錯到臨時表里select*from#S--對臨時表操作droptable#S2,獲取單個變量declare@sqlvarchar(1000),@varintset
系統 2019-08-12 01:32:56 2289
今天發現rails連接sqlserver時在使用:limit和:offset的情況下會出現無效現象,最后查詢sqlserver_adapter.rb發現sqlserver的適配器sql存在問題,解決辦法:1、修改sqlserver_adapter.rb的方法add_limit_offset!,使其支持分頁2、在進行Class.find(:all,:limit=>limit,ffset=>offset)查詢是改為Class.find(:all,:limit=
系統 2019-08-29 22:41:00 2288
droptable#Tmp--刪除臨時表#Tmpcreatetable#Tmp--創建臨時表#Tmp(IDintnotnull,--創建列ID,并且每次新增一條記錄就會加1Temp_NAMEvarchar(50),AMOUNTmoney);insertinto#tmpSelect1,'A',2unionallSelect2,'A',3unionallSelect3,'B',20unionallSelect4,'C',6unionallSelect5,'C'
系統 2019-08-12 01:55:16 2288
------------------字符串函數------------------------charindex(要查找的字符串,被查找的字符串,開始查找的位置):返回要查找的字符串在被查找的字符串中的位置selectcharindex('sve','hellosvehisve',1)--結果為7selectcharindex('sve','hellosvehisve',8)--結果為14--len(字符串):返回字符串的長度selectlen('hell
系統 2019-08-12 01:54:06 2288
Oracle的文件系統:控制文件(.CTL),數據文件(.DBF),日志文件(.LOG)除此三種文件還有一種參數文件,參數文件不是數據庫系統中的有效組成部分,在啟動數據庫時,參數文件不直接參與工作,只是控制文件是由參數文件尋找的。參數文件位置:oracle/product/10.1.0/db_1/dbs/spfileoracleSID.ora控制文件的內容會顯示在參數文件中。參數文件的作用起到尋找控制文件的作用。Oracle中有兩種日志文件,一種為聯機日志
系統 2019-08-12 01:53:40 2288
原文:解剖SQLSERVER第十三篇Integers在行壓縮和頁壓縮里的存儲格式揭秘(譯)解剖SQLSERVER第十三篇Integers在行壓縮和頁壓縮里的存儲格式揭秘(譯)http://improve.dk/the-anatomy-of-row-amp-page-compressed-integers/當解決OrcaMDF對行壓縮的支持的時候,視圖解析整數的時候遇到了一些挑戰。和正常的未壓縮整數存儲不同的是這些都是可變長度--這意味著1個整數的值50只占
系統 2019-08-12 01:53:31 2288
在WinCC的全局腳本里有幾種函數專門是用來提取(GetTag函數)和設置函數值(SetTag函數)的。這里的列表給出了不同的函數及它們的功能:SetTag函數:SetTagxxx此函數給作業賦予一個值去寫,然后立即返回到調用函數。它并不等到值實際寫好后再返回。該調用的明顯特點是:此調用比較快。調用函數并不清楚這個值實際是在何時寫的。該函數也不提供寫作業狀態的有關信息。SetTagxxxWait此函數給作業賦予一個值去寫,但是只有當值已經寫好后才返回到調用
系統 2019-08-12 01:53:16 2288
原文:SQLServer備份和還原全攻略一、知識點完全備份:備份全部選中的文件夾,并不依賴文件的存檔屬性來確定備份那些文件。(在備份過程中,任何現有的標記都被清除,每個文件都被標記為已備份,換言之,清除存檔屬性)。完全備份也叫完整備份。差異備份:差異備份是針對完全備份:備份上一次的完全備份后發生變化的所有文件。(差異備份過程中,只備份有標記的那些選中的文件和文件夾。它不清除標記,即:備份后不標記為已備份文件,換言之,不清除存檔屬性)。增量備份:增量備份是針
系統 2019-08-12 01:51:29 2288
(*********************************************************************************)(**)(*BelowisthelistofsupportclassesthatcanbeusedfromwithinthePascal*)(*script.Therearealsothreesupportobjectsavailable:MainFormoftype*)(*TMainForm
系統 2019-08-12 01:34:00 2288
比較時間select*fromup_datewhereupdate
系統 2019-08-12 01:33:35 2288
嵌入SQL的C應用程序具體到VC++6.0,SQLServer2000下調試可分為五步:1、環境初始化;2、預編譯;3、編譯;4、連接;5、運行。下面就其中重要的的操作方法給以詳細說明。1、環境初始化(1)SQLServer2000為其嵌入式SQL提供了一此特殊的接口;默認的安裝方式沒有安裝這此接口;因此,需要把devtools.rar解壓到SQLServer的系統日錄下(即文件夾devtools中的所有文件);如果操作系統安裝在C盤,則SQLServer
系統 2019-08-12 01:33:14 2288
Select*Frommaster.dbo.sysdatabases查詢本數據庫信息---------------------------------------------------------------------------------------------------------------------------Sysobjects:SQL-SERVER的每個數據庫內都有此系統表,它存放該數據庫內創建的所有對象,如約束、默認值、日志、規則、
系統 2019-08-12 01:32:05 2288
同系列的第五篇,上一篇在:http://blog.csdn.net/jiluoxingren/article/details/9633139數據的查找與篩選第4篇發布到現在已經過了4天,很抱歉,學生黨,還是悲催的高三,沒辦法,8月1就開學了。以后更新文章的速度可能會更慢,而且出完這套數據庫教程之后,未來一年都可能不會有新的教程了。就我而言是想寫下去,多寫點的,一是記錄下自己會的,另一方面把自己會的知識傳播出去,不過高三這段時間可能力不從心了。繼續吧,看標題
系統 2019-08-12 01:55:30 2287
npminstallxxx安裝模塊npminstallxxx-g將模塊安裝到全局環境中參考http://goddyzhao.tumblr.com/post/9835631010/no-direct-command-for-local-installed-command-line-modulnpmls查看安裝的模塊及依賴npmls-g查看全局安裝的模塊及依賴npmuninstallxxx(-g)卸載模塊npm常用命令
系統 2019-08-12 01:54:26 2287
新手發帖,很多方面都是剛入門,有錯誤的地方請大家見諒,歡迎批評指正1.創立一個Oracle存儲過程,設置一個參數n然后執行這個存儲過程傳一個參數n,執行后輸出5遍helloworld注:存儲過程當中用使for環循,執行用使execcreateorreplaceprocedureHello(ninnumber)isbeginforiin1..nloopdbms_output.put_line('helloworld');endloop;end;/--開打輸出
系統 2019-08-12 01:54:00 2287